- DEED
- DEED. Conveys real property: a condominium apartment, or an entire building and the land under it.
- RPTT&RET
- BOTH RPTT AND RETT. A New York City Real Property Transfer Tax return filed together with the New York State return. A co-operative apartment sale conveys shares rather than real property, so this return, and not a deed, is what gets recorded.

Assessment
Assessed value is the figure the Department of Finance uses to levy property tax. For a class two building it is derived from an income approach and it is capped in how fast it can rise. It is not a market valuation and the two figures routinely differ by a wide margin. What the assessment does and does not tell you.
